Riemer van der Velde has approached Klaas-Jan Huntelaar for a return to sc Heerenveen. The former chairman of the club from Friesland says in the podcast Radio Camataru from FeanOnline that he has emailed the 37-year-old striker asking if he would consider returning to the club where he played between 2004 and 2006. Huntelaar has left Schalke 04 behind and was also linked to a return to De Graafschap.

“Last year he (Huntelaar, ed.) was here with Ted van Leeuwen (at that time FC Twente technical director, ed.) and then he doubted what he would do. He wanted to talk about it with me and Van Leeuwen, who is now a manager at NEC. He ate a little fish here and I said: ‘Come to Heerenveen, because we can use you. And I do want to mediate in that,” says Van der Velde, who was chairman of Heerenveen between 1983 and 2006 and was subsequently appointed honorary chairman.

Van der Velde believes that Huntelaar can still be of value to Heerenveen. Coincidentally, I sent him another email yesterday. I had Karel Brandsma (Scout van Heerenveen, ed.) on the phone and asked: ‘What do you think about Huntelaar?’ Karel said: ‘Well, that wouldn’t be strange’. So I sent Klaas-Jan an email: think about it again”, says Van der Velde. De Graafschap also hopes to tempt Huntelaar to return to the Dutch fields.

Chairman Martin Mos initially announced that a meeting would take place with Huntelaar, although general manager Hans Martijn Ostendorp later weakened this. “We really appreciate him as a figurehead of our region and a former player of the club. But there is still an important difference between hope and reality. Klaas-Jan has indicated that in the coming period, during his well-deserved vacation, he wants to think about how he wants to fill in his life after this season. With the most important question: whether or not to continue playing football.”

Huntelaar entered the youth academy of De Graafschap at the age of eleven. After six years he left for PSV, but in 2003 he returned on a rental basis. Huntelaar is transfer-free from 1 July. He scored two goals in nine Bundesliga games in his second stint at Schalke 04. However, his contribution was not enough to keep the club from Gelsenkirchen for the highest level and a contract extension was not possible.
